Germany: Thomas Blades Joins Linde Board

– The Supervisory Board of Linde AG has appointed Thomas Blades (55) as a new member of the Executive Board. Blades succeeds J. Kent Masters (51), who steps down today from the Linde AG Executive Board. Blades will assume his position by 1 April 2012 at the latest.

Blades’ most recent role was as CEO of the Oil & Gas Division in Siemens AG’s Energy Sector. An electrical engineer and a British national, Blades has a wealth of international experience in the oil and gases business. Like his predecessor, Mr Masters, he will be the Executive Board member responsible for the Group’s gases business in North and South America, as well as for the liquefied gases and cylinder gas business and global healthcare operations.

The Linde Group is a world-leading gases and engineering company with around 49,100 employees working in more than 100 countries worldwide. In the 2010 financial year, it achieved sales of EUR 12.868 bn.
